输入排序算法的名字与待排序的数据列可完成数据排序?
拜托各位大神了
1.通过程序实现排序算法,算法支持冒泡排序、插入排序、希尔选择,且可扩展算法。只需要输入排序算法的名字与待排序的数据列表即可完成数据排序;
三个算法的代码写出来了,后面要怎么做呢?
2.第三方JAR已经提供冒泡排序、插入排序、希尔选择三种排序算法,现需要统计排序算法的执行时间,只需要输入排序算法的名字与待排序的数据列表即可完成数据排序,并得到排序的执行时间;
3.假设百度地图服务已经提供了定位、获取两点间距离等方法,且被开发者使用。而百度地图为了兼容不同版本,现提供的方法均增加了一个版本号的参数。 如何调整程序,使现有系统的代码改动最少; 现有系统使用的是最新版本百度地图的服务; 如何避免百度地图再次调整API不影响现有系统的改动; 输出Java代码与类图。
4.开发数据库应用需要一个自增长的主键值,现需要提供一个生成自增长主键的服务,要求: 使用者输入数据表名称即可返回当前的主键值; 输出包含:Java代码与类图